基于高分辨率卫星图像的株洲市绿地景观结构特征分析 被引量:5

Analysis of Landscape Structural Features of Zhuzhou Urban Greenland Based on Fine-Resolutioned Satellite Image

摘要 On the basis of investigating the current situation of the urban greenland system in Zhuzhou by utilizing 3S technology,author analyzed the landscape structural characteristics of the urban greenland system in Zhuzhou. The results showed the degree of fragmentation of landscape in Hetang District was the highest and the area of the biggest patch in Tianyuan District was smaller. The interior ratio in Central Square was the best, and the isolation in Yandi Square, Changjiang Square and Xiangshi Square were good. The connectivity of urban green system in Zhuzhou was relatively poor. The diversity index, evenness index and superiority were respectively 1.47, 0.57, 1.11 in Zhuzhou. Lusong District had the lowest diversity index, evenness index and the highest dominance. Some advices against above-mentioned problems were put foreward.
